#b5c410 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b5c410 is composed of 71% red, 76.9%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.8%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 65 degrees, a saturation of 84.9% and a lightness of 41.6%. #b5c410 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ff20 with #6b8900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

Shades and Tints of #b5c410
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0f01 is the darkest color, while #fefff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#b5c410
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6a6a is the less saturated color, while #bccc08 is the most saturated one.
